Understanding the Butterfly Cut
The butterfly cut, also known as the “butterfly layers” or “slice and dice” technique, is a haircutting method that involves cutting the hair in a way that creates a lot of movement and texture. The cut is characterized by its layered, piecey look, with the top layers cut to frame the face and the bottom layers cut to create a flowing, effortless silhouette. This cut is perfect for those with medium to long hair, as it adds volume, texture, and movement to the hair.

Benefits of the Butterfly Cut
So, what makes the butterfly cut so special? Here are just a few benefits of this stylish haircut:
- Adds volume and texture: The layered cut creates a lot of movement and texture, adding volume and depth to the hair.
- Frames the face: The top layers are cut to frame the face, accentuating the features and creating a slimming effect.
- Easy to style: The butterfly cut is relatively low-maintenance, as it can be styled in a variety of ways, from sleek and polished to messy and undone.
- Suitable for most hair types: The cut can be adapted to suit most hair types, from fine and straight to thick and curly.
How to Style the Butterfly Cut
Styling the butterfly cut is all about enhancing the natural texture and movement of the hair. Here are a few tips to help you achieve the perfect look:
- Use a texturizing spray: Apply a texturizing spray to add volume and texture to the hair, especially at the roots.
- Use a round brush: When blow-drying the hair, use a round brush to add smoothness and shine to the hair.
- Add a hint of undone: To add a hint of undone to the look, use a sea salt spray or a dry shampoo to add texture and grit to the hair.
- Emphasize the layers: Use a comb or a brush to emphasize the layers, creating a piecey, layered look.
